Beyonce Releases Much-Anticipated Trailer For First Music Video Off Her New Album (Video)

A trailer for the first song on Beyonce’s upcoming album, Renaissance, has been made available.
Despite the album’s July release by Beyonce, no music video for a track from it has been made available to the public. Beyonce and Tiffany & Co. have released the trailer for their joint first music video.

The album’s final track, Summer Renaissance, is the subject of the 30-second music video. Mark Romanek, a Grammy Award winner, directed the film.
Beyonce can be seen in the video’s opening silhouette moving through a dark alleyway in a voluminous, glittering gown before making a spectacular entrance into a packed club and grabbing the DJ’s attention. Of course, she is covered in jewels throughout the entire clip.
As she enters the busy club, she quickly catches the DJ’s eye. 90 dancers were crowded around the Queen Bey in a frantic scene, with some of them acrobatically moving in the middle of the dance floor.
Near the end of the preview, the singer began singing while seated atop a huge translucent horse, and she later requested “a round of applause.”
